Quick Facts about Property Prices in Ash Street

  • On Ash Street, 10 properties have found new owners since 2021, averaging £134,200. The homes are generally 821 square feet, yielding £172 per square foot.
  • Property transactions on Ash Street have seen prices between £96,000 and £190,000, with per-square-foot values shifting between £127 and £234.
  • The latest completed property sale on Ash Street was in November 2024.

More Data About Ash Street

  • On this quiet, contained road, 27 properties exist – all of them grouped within a single postcode.
  • Ash Street does not have any properties categorized as new-builds.
  • Based on energy data, the average home on Ash Street holds an EPC rating of 60 (D), which could improve to 81 (B).
  • The average Ash Street property boasts 821 square feet, exceeding Bridgnorth by 25% in size.
  • On this road, the sales tempo is faster – averaging 9 months to turnover, compared to 11.43 months across WV16.
